Aztec Adventure /ad It’s Wednesday and I’ve alr Aztec Adventure /ad 

It’s Wednesday  and I’ve already started a countdown to the summer holidays….& checking the weather app to see when the next glimmer of sunshine will be coming! 

All the kids wanted to do during the halfterm heatwave is get in to the water, and when I first spoke with @aztec_adventure about a collaboration I stressed how important water safety is to me. 

Imagine how reassured I was to find out that all water activities are supervised by a qualified team with rescue cover in place for your peace of mind. With the four kids all being different ages, abilities  and confidence levels this is super important to me. 

As well as this, buoyancy aids are included in boat hire and there is optional wetsuit hire available. The lake is spring fed and water quality is checked routinely… you can catch Logan looking intently through the deep water in this video. 

We opted for a mixture of crafts including the Single/double kayaks as well as stand up paddle boards, and for the duration of our hire we swapped them between us so that we all got to try out everything. 

A huge shout out to Albert our instructor who was extremely patient and really helpful and friendly with four super excited kids. 

We got on to the water quickly and got the hang of the paddles within minutes, practicing close to shore before heading out to explore the lake. Steering was a little bit of a challenge at first but one of the team members quickly came across in a boat to give us some tips and stayed close by Paloma until it clicked and then there was no stopping her! 

I was super impressed to see Lincoln find the confidence to go from lying down to standing up on the paddleboard and then get across the whole lake, he was in his element being followed by the ducklings and swans. 

The kids were brilliant, cheering each other on, guiding each other on how to hold the paddles and “steer” towards different directions and of working together as a team to conspire against me - I can’t believe I got all the way across the lake standing up only for them to make a splash out of me!
Arlo’s favourite /ad We have had such a busy hal Arlo’s favourite /ad 

We have had such a busy half term full of fun days out. I don’t know if anyone else does this but we always take time at the end of the break to talk about our “best bits” and for Arlo @aztec_adventure_thelostvalley was it…. Although it did take him a while to make up his mind because @aztec_adventure had us trying out all of their different activities this week! 

It’s no surprises that they have won awards and rank so highly on trip advisor. A great variety of family friendly activities across Worcestershire, with reasonably priced tickets, bundle discounts and such a friendly and helpful team. 

You might notice that this golf course sits under the high ropes course I shared earlier this week - and booking both attractions will get you a 10% discount! 

Mini golf is always a family favourite for us - just the right mix of skill and luck needed to mean that everyone can participate and anyone can win! This mini golf course  has 18 perfectly maintained holes with great staging and with the Mayan theme during this heatwave we could have been in the tropics! 

⛳️ Price: online from £7.50 per person plus booking fee; walk-up £9.50 per person. Toddler ticket (2–3 years) free with a paying adult.
⛳️ Duration: 18 holes
⛳️ Minimum age: 2 years
